# Day 3
* Light Rail Scenic Ride · Shancheng Lane · 18 Steps District · Jiefangbei Street
~ Morning
@ Breakfast. 30-minute light rail ride from Jiaochangkou to Fotuguan — the train famously passes through the middle of a residential high-rise. Alight at Lizibu Light Rail Station.


~ Afternoon
@ Shancheng Lane — a restored stepped street of Republican-era shophouses cut into the hillside, now lined with cafés and galleries. 18 Steps District (Shibati) — a reconstructed heritage neighbourhood of old Chongqing stilt houses and courtyard alleys.
~ Night
@ Jiefangbei Street — Chongqing's dazzling commercial centre. Drop off to hotel. Dinner at a recommended hotpot restaurant.

# Day 4
* Ciqikou Ancient Town · Dazu Rock Carvings / 1949 Revolving Theatre
~ Morning
@ Ciqikou Ancient Town — a well-preserved Ming-and-Qing-dynasty riverside town with teahouses, silk shops and street-food stalls.


~ Afternoon
@ Option A: Dazu Rock Carvings — UNESCO World Heritage Site with over 50,000 Buddhist, Confucian and Taoist stone sculptures carved into cliff faces between the 7th and 13th centuries.


@ Option B: Chongqing 1949 Revolving Theatre — an immersive rotating stage show bringing wartime Chongqing history to life.

# Day 5
* Wulong · Three Natural Bridges
~ Morning
@ Wake up early for a full-day excursion to the Wulong area.
~ Afternoon
@ Three Natural Bridges (Wulong Karst) — three massive natural limestone arches spanning a deep karst gorge,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of the most extraordinary geological formations in China.
